create_clip

Generate a new MIDI clip in a specified Ableton Live track and clip slot, with adjustable length in beats.

Instructions

Create a new MIDI clip in the specified track and clip slot.

Parameters:

  • track_index: The index of the track to create the clip in

  • clip_index: The index of the clip slot to create the clip in

  • length: The length of the clip in beats (default: 4.0)
